Lack of Financial Accountability by Govt Officials Destroys Nigeria – Wike

The Governor of Rivers State, Nyesom Wike has identified reckless spending and high endemic corruption of the public office holders, particularly, the executive (President, governors and local government chairman), as being responsible for the nation’s underdevelopment.

Wike stated this during the official commissioning of the new Rivers State House of Assembly quarters.

His words, “If every public office holder particularly the executive can account for the money we have gotten Nigeria will not be like this. We need direction to move this country forward.”

Wike further revealed unholy relationship between the legislative and executive arms of government, establishing that members of the National Assembly makes financial and other demands in course of discharging their statutory responsibilities.

Lauding the Speaker of the House of Representatives, Hon Femi Gbajabiamila for helping Rivers State to secure Paris Club refund from the Federal Government, Wike said, “I invited you here as a man who supported me to get the money so that you don’t say the money I help you to get, what did you do with it. I invited you here tocome and see what I use the money to do. I don’t invite you because you are APC member. I invited you because of the role you played for Rivers state to get their money. And I said come and see what I have done with part of that money. I was one of the last state that Federal Government refunded money of the Paris club. Nobody wanted to give me because they I am outspoken, they say I am fighting for PDP but when eventually through Aba Kyari did everything with Fashola, minister of work came to you, you called me and said my brother I will help you, even though people opposed, I will help you. You never demanded a dime from me. Never, never.”

The Governor also confessed how he and the PDP members plotted against the aspiration of Gbajabiamila to become the speaker and Lawal from becoming the Senate President.

He confessed, “I was one who plotted that you should not be the speaker of the House of Representatives. I have no regret because my business is not to help your party that time even now. My business is to make you people uncomfortable. It was in Rivers State Government House in Abuja when we plotted you should not go. We plotted. PDP people, governors sold me out. They supported you. Even when we have agreed as a party that Femi Gbajabiamila should not go, Lawal should not go, they went back and supported you. And that was when you made Elumele a minority leader. You disregarded our party letter that Elumelu should not be made minority leader and made him the minority leader.They are those who sold PDP, the truth must be told at all time. If I see another way to plot, I will plot against you because you are in a different party with me. Everything that will make you not to be comfortable is my business as opposition.”

“But you are a good man. One day you called me and told me that I always oppose you and you asked me if I have a name. I asked, which name? You said there was an appointment and asked me to send a name of whom I will want to take the appointment. You said give me a name. I said me, are you sure? You said just give me a name. I gave you, the person was appointed”, he added.

Wike further revealed how the political elites in the South South supported President Muhammadu Buhari to win 2019 presidential election against their own candidate, Alhaji Atiku Abubakah.

“It is pains me a lot. When I see people talking about PDP, I say what is going on. In the South South, they (PDP members) all betrayed us. Buhari would not have won 2019 presidential election because he would not have had a spread but all the states in the South South made Buhari to have 25 percent. Rivers state did not give Buhari 25 percent. PDP sold our party in 2019 election.”

In his remark, Gbajabiamila noted that plotting against one another is part of politics in Nigeria.

He added, “It is the irony of life and indeed, very interesting, the twist of faith that those you sat with to plot against me are the same people that sat together at your primaries to plot against you. So plotting is not necessarily a new thing in politics. What is constant is that in politics there are no permanent enemies, there are no permanent friends, but what you have is permanent interest.”
